Explore 'Why Race Still Matters,' a profound and insightful book by acclaimed race scholar Alana Lentin. This essential read delves into the complexities of race, challenging the pervasive assumption that we have surpassed racial issues in our contemporary society. Lentin argues passionately for the critical importance of racial literacy, presenting a compelling case for why understanding race is essential in confronting the escalating issues of racial injustice and supremacy today.

In this transformative text, readers will find arguments that dismantle harmful myths surrounding race, including misconceptions about reverse racism and the dangerous acceptance of 'race realism.' Through meticulously researched international examples, Lentin critiques prevailing narratives that attempt to silence discussions about race while emphasizing its undeniable influence on our lives.

'Why Race Still Matters' equips scholars, activists, and anyone interested in social justice with the analytical tools necessary to navigate and challenge systemic racism effectively. By facing uncomfortable conversations surrounding racism and identity politics, readers can foster understanding and promote meaningful change.

With a publication date of 2020 and from the renowned publisher John Wiley & Sons (UK), this 184-page book is your guide to improving racial literacy and engaging in critical dialogues necessary for addressing today's pressing racial issues.
